Johannes Lamparter
Johannes Lamparter is an accomplished Austrian Nordic combined athlete, known for his exceptional skills in both cross-country skiing and ski jumping. He has been a formidable competitor on the international stage, consistently securing top positions in various competitions, including the World Championships.
Born on Jan 01, 1998 (28 years old)
